Directions to Malmaison Birmingham
M6 to Junction 6 follow signs toCity centre, then to Severn St andthen to the front of the Mailbox,malmaison is to the right of the Mailbox Car Park.M5 to Junction 3 follow A456 tothe city Centre, we are situatedon Severn St in the Mailbox.From the M42 leave at Junction 7you will join the M6 (details asabove).
Nearest Train: Birmingham New Street - 0.3 miles
Nearest Airport: Birmingham International - 6.7 miles

The staff were very friendly and helpful. The room was very spacious and clean. As we arrived by train they even kept our case until the end of the day Sunday so we could go shopping. The hotel is situated between Broad Street and the main City centre lots of night clubs and eating places, you can even have lunch or dinner on a canal barge. It is only five minutes walk from train station. Would highly recommend this hotel. |
